7-Day Vegetarian Itinerary in Azerbaijan

Friday, October 13: Baku

In the morning, explore the historic Old City of Baku,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Visit the Maiden Tower and Palace of the Shirvanshahs. In the afternoon, head to the Heydar Aliyev Center, an architectural masterpiece. As the evening sets in, take a leisurely stroll along Baku Boulevard, enjoying the waterfront views.

  • Old City of Baku: Free, 3 hours
  • Heydar Aliyev Center: 10 AZN (estimated), 2 hours
  • Baku Boulevard: Free, 2 hours
Saturday, October 14: Gobustan and Mud Volcanoes

In the morning, visit the Gobustan National Park and explore its ancient rock art and mud volcanoes. Enjoy a picnic lunch amidst stunning natural landscapes. In the afternoon, take a guided tour to the nearby mud volcanoes and witness their unique formations. As the evening approaches, return to Baku and indulge in vegetarian Azerbaijani cuisine at a local restaurant.

  • Gobustan National Park: 20 AZN (estimated), 4 hours
  • Mud Volcanoes: 40 AZN (estimated), 3 hours
  • Dinner at a local restaurant: 30 AZN (estimated), 2 hours
Sunday, October 15: Sheki

In the morning, take a scenic drive to Sheki, a charming town known for its rich history and architecture. Visit the majestic Sheki Khan's Palace and the intricate Sheki Caravanserai. Enjoy a vegetarian lunch at a local restaurant. In the afternoon, explore the quaint streets of Sheki and visit the Sheki History Museum. As the evening sets in, indulge in traditional Sheki sweets and relax at a local tea house.

  • Sheki Khan's Palace: 10 AZN (estimated), 2 hours
  • Sheki Caravanserai: 5 AZN (estimated), 1 hour
  • Sheki History Museum: 5 AZN (estimated), 2 hours
  • Tea House: 10 AZN (estimated), 2 hours
Monday, October 16: Gabala

In the morning, travel to Gabala, a picturesque city nestled in the Caucasus Mountains. Visit the Tufandag Mountain Resort and take a cable car ride for breathtaking views. Enjoy a vegetarian lunch at a local restaurant. In the afternoon, explore the Gabala Shooting Club and try your hand at shooting sports. As the evening approaches, relax by the beautiful Nohur Lake and enjoy the tranquility of nature.

  • Tufandag Mountain Resort: 50 AZN (estimated), 4 hours
  • Gabala Shooting Club: 30 AZN (estimated), 3 hours
  • Nohur Lake: Free, 2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

Don't miss a visit to the mountainous village of Laza, located in the beautiful Qusar region. Explore the stunning landscapes, hike to the Laza Waterfall, and experience the local hospitality. Another hidden gem is the Gobustan Rock Art Cultural Landscape, where you can witness ancient rock carvings and experience the raw beauty of Azerbaijan's nature.
